
The British government decided to redeem the house in Salisbury, belonging to a poisoned 66-year-old former GRU Colonel Sergei Skripal, as well as real estate hospitalized with symptoms of Police Bailey poisoning.
Skripal’s real estate, which he once bought for 387,000 euros, will be bought out for this amount (397 thousand euros), and Bailey's house for 488 thousand euros. In addition, the government will buy cars belonging to Skripal and Bailey, and their other property. In total, about 1.2 million euros will be spent on these purposes.
The British police previously came to the conclusion that the fighting poisonous substance was applied to the door handle in the dwelling of the ex-GRU employee about a day before poisoning. The Ministry of Environmental Protection, Food and Agricultural Development noted that the investigation in the case of the poisoning of a former agent has not yet been completed. Skripal's house remains a crime scene, the investigation continues. "In the house of Skripal, investigative actions are still ongoing, there have been no sanctions for its deactivation yet," the ministry emphasized.
According to The Daily Star newspaper, a source in government circles did not specify what will happen further with property purchased for budget money. Whether it will be destroyed or it is bought for any other purposes is unknown.
The investigation has already restored the chronology of poisoning , which occurred after the 33-year-old daughter of Skripal Julia came to her father’s house on March 3, flew to the UK from Russia. It is known that from that moment until the morning of March 4, they did not leave the house. And in the middle of the same day they were found unconscious on a bench in the center of Salisbury. Determining the temporary framework "allowed investigators to concentrate resources at work to identify those responsible" for this crime.
Sergei Skripal himself and his daughter are already discharged from the hospital, but they continue to undergo treatment. Their whereabouts are kept secret.
Recall, on March 12, British Prime Minister Teresa May announced in parliament that Sergei and Julia Skripyl were poisoned by a nervous-paralytic substance, under the code name "Novice" (A-234) developed in Russia. On April 12, OPCW experts confirmed London’s conclusions about the nature of the substance that were poisoned by the Skripals. In Moscow, this is strongly refuted.
